This package enables calling any JVM function from Haskell. If you’d
like to call JVM methods using Java syntax and hence get the Java
compiler to scope check and type check all your foreign calls, see
inline-java, which builds on top of this package.
Example
Graphical Hello World using Java Swing:
{-# LANGUAGE DataKinds #-}
{-# LANGUAGE FlexibleInstances #-}
{-# LANGUAGE MultiParamTypeClasses #-}
{-# LANGUAGE OverloadedStrings #-}
import Data.Text (Text)
import Language.Java
newtype JOptionPane = JOptionPane (J ('Class "javax.swing.JOptionPane"))
instance Coercible JOptionPane ('Class "javax.swing.JOptionPane")
main :: IO ()
main = withJVM [] $ do
message <- reflect ("Hello World!" :: Text)
callStatic
(classOf (undefined :: JOptionPane))
"showMessageDialog"
[JObject nullComponent, JObject (upcast message)]
where
nullComponent :: J ('Class "java.awt.Component")
nullComponent = jnull
